Video: LeBron James Performs 'Purple Rain' as Prince for Halloween
Music

The Cleveland Cavaliers star dressed up as the singer and covered some of his songs during a Halloween party taking place over the weekend.

AceShowbiz -

Turns out, LeBron James is such a huge fan of Prince. For Halloween this year, the NBA superstar dressed up like the veteran singer and even played an impromptu mini-concert as him at a party held over the weekend.

Some photos and videos of James channeling Prince were shared on Instagram by the basketball player himself as well as by his Cleveland Cavaliers teammates. Wearing a wig and long leopard-print scarf while holding a white guitar, he poses with some friends in one snap he captioned, "About last night. #SquadTies #HappyHalloween."

During the event, James showed off his singing skills when covering some of Prince's hits including his most iconic one, "Purple Rain". "Only want to see you... @kingjames," fellow Cavaliers star Kevin Love wrote alongside an Instagram video of the performance. James is seen unleashing his inner rock star in another clip shared by Mo Williams.

James posted a collage of photos taken during his show. "The Artist Formerly Known As Prince grace the stage. Epic performance by the man himself! Hahahaha ," he joked in the caption.
